What are the main types of licensed childcare options available in Bynum, Texas?

In Bynum, Texas, parents primarily have access to licensed home-based daycares (also known as family child care homes) and registered or licensed child care centers, though centers are more commonly found in nearby larger towns like Hillsboro. Due to Bynum's small, rural community size, most local licensed providers are home-based operations, which are regulated by the Texas Department of Family and Protective Services (DFPS). These home daycares can care for up to 12 children. For more structured, center-based programs with larger staffs and facilities, parents often look to neighboring communities. It's crucial to verify a provider's license status through the Texas DFPS website, as this ensures they meet minimum state standards for safety, caregiver-to-child ratios, and training.

How can I find and vet in-home daycare providers in Bynum, given the limited public listings?

Finding in-home daycare in a small town like Bynum often relies on local networks. Start by asking for recommendations from neighbors, local churches (such as Bynum Baptist Church), and community boards at the post office or the Bynum Community Center. You can also use the Texas DFPS "Search for Child Care" online tool, filtering for "Registered or Licensed Child-Care Home" in Hill County. When vetting a provider, always verify their license is active and check for any minimum standards violations. Schedule an in-person visit to observe the home's cleanliness, safety (e.g., covered outlets, secure gates), and how the caregiver interacts with children. Ask for references from current or past parents and inquire about their daily schedule, discipline policy, and emergency plans.

What is the typical cost range for full-time daycare in Bynum, and are there any local financial assistance programs?

In Bynum and the surrounding Hill County area, costs for full-time daycare are generally lower than in major Texas metros but can vary. For a licensed home daycare, you might expect to pay between $100 to $150 per week per child. A spot in a child care center in a nearby town like Hillsboro could range from $120 to $180 weekly. Financial assistance is primarily available through the statewide Texas Workforce Commission (TWC) Child Care Services program, which helps eligible low-income families, those in job training, or those receiving Temporary Assistance for Needy Families (TANF). Eligibility and application are managed through the TWC. Additionally, some local providers may offer sibling discounts, so it's always worth asking.

Are waitlists common for daycare in Bynum, and how far in advance should I start looking?

While Bynum's small population means less competition than in cities, quality licensed home daycares often have limited capacity (capped at 12 children) and can fill up quickly, leading to waitlists. It is highly advisable to start your search at least 3-4 months before you need care, especially if you require an infant spot, as ratios for children under 18 months are very low (one caregiver for up to four infants). If your preferred provider has a waitlist, ask about their typical turnover and get on multiple lists if possible. Being flexible with your start date can also help. For parents who work in nearby cities, exploring options in those locations as well can provide a backup plan.

What are the key Texas state licensing requirements I should ensure my Bynum daycare provider meets?

All licensed providers in Bynum must comply with Texas DFPS Minimum Standards. Key requirements you should confirm include: **Staff-to-Child Ratios** (e.g., 1:4 for infants, 1:11 for 3-year-olds in a home setting), **Background Checks** for all caregivers and household members in a home daycare, **Health and Safety Training** including CPR/First Aid and safe sleep practices for infants, **Annual Training** in topics like child development and abuse prevention, and **Facility Safety** including fire drills, safe playground equipment, and poison control. Providers must also have a posted license and follow nutritional guidelines. You have the right to ask to see their most recent DFPS inspection report, which details compliance.
